Unlocking Climate Action Globally

From the Netherlands to Australia, the impact of climate litigation is undeniable. Urgenda, a Dutch environmental group, set a precedent by compelling its government to cut greenhouse gas emissions. Globally, 55% of cases have delivered climate-positive rulings, influencing not just policies but reshaping public narratives on climate change.

Corporate Accountability: Shifting the Paradigm

Climate litigation is not only a legal battleground; it's a catalyst for corporate change. Cases against industry giants like Shell have set new standards, compelling corporations to reduce emissions and rethink their strategies. The financial sector is taking note, with institutions like BNP Paribas reevaluating their funding of climate-risk projects.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How many climate lawsuits are there globally? A1: Over 2,500 lawsuits have been recorded globally, covering issues from inadequate state carbon reduction targets to corporate inaction and misinformation.

Q2: What is the success rate of climate litigation? A2: Globally, 55% of cases outside the US have had a climate-positive ruling, usually favoring the claimant against a company or public authority.

Q3: Can climate litigation influence government policies? A3: Yes, landmark cases, such as Urgenda in the Netherlands, have led to shifts in government policy, setting minimum thresholds for climate actions.

Q4: How does climate litigation affect corporations? A4: Climate litigation has prompted changes in corporate behavior, with some cases resulting in court-ordered emissions reductions and increased climate accountability.

Q5: What is the long-term impact of climate litigation on financial institutions? A5: Climate litigation is increasingly viewed as a significant financial risk, affecting share prices, liquidity, and credit ratings of fossil fuel firms and financial institutions.
